Up here,unless you have wood on your acreage, it tends to be a bit costly to buy.  Most homes have natural gas or propane fireplaces which can be used to heat the room you're in if you don't want to turn the furnace on and heat the entire house.  Our electric/hyrdo costs have gone thru the roof and make it VERY difficult to sell a home that has electric heat.

Our region's electrical rates are the cheapest in the nation, so any other source of heat is for:
Back-up in case of an outage.
Ambiance for those who prefer a wood or gas fireplace

Also, "real chefs" like gas stoves, in spite of the higher cost
